The standard components of ammunition are the very same for rifle, handgun, and shotgun ammunition. Today we're looking at the what the standard components of ammo are and just how they work with each other to discharge a round.It houses the guide and powder. The bullet is seated outdoors end of the case. When you fire a bullet out of a semi-auto weapon, the weapon's extractor raises the instance from the firing chamber and it flies out of the gun. The situation is also occasionally described as shells, brass, or casings.
A gun's firing pin strikes a cartridge's guide. The primer is a metal mug that holds an explosive chemical compound. When the shooting pin strikes the primer cap, it squashes the priming substance versus the anvil. This develops a small explosion in the event that sparks the propellant. The primer lies in the rim of the instance of a rimfire cartridge.

The two common kinds of guides in centerfire cartridges are Berdan and Fighter primers. Gunpowder following to the instance that commonly includes it. Powder, also called propellant or gunpowder, is a fast-burning chemical combination. The primer explosion ignites it. It is usually a mixture of saltpeter, charcoal, and sulfur.

We call the projectiles for shotshells, which we fire with shotguns, slugs and shot. Now that you have a basic understanding of the standard components of ammunition, you can feel a little much more certain in exactly how your weapon and ammo function!.

However there's an additional aspect that we have to take into consideration when selecting a grain weight for our ammunition. As hinted at above, bullet velocity, or the rate of the projectile, is a major aspect when determining the finest grain weight projectile to make use of. Speed is affected by a few major aspects, consisting of the type and quantity of propellant (gunpowder), barrel length, and bullet weight.

The most common grain weight rounds for 9x19mm cartridges are 115gr and 124gr. These are typically lead core, fully jacketed (FMJ) rounds. Both of these grain weight cartridges will carry out well in manufacturing facility 9mm hand guns, to regular gun ranges (up to 50 lawns). 115 grain rounds are one of the most common (and for that reason least costly).
